There were changes, and from what they said it seems likely that the screen size changed. but maybe not. You friendly local dealer/specialist would doubtless know...

Old TVR Cerbera web page said:
For the 2000 model year, lights, A pillars, roofline and seats were changed and lightweight bonnet, doors and bootlid were introduced on the Cerbera 4.5.
